HARD Summer is typically a two-day music festival held over a single weekend in early August, with each festival day running roughly eight hours.

How long HARD Summer lasts

  • HARD Summer is organized as a 2-day festival (Saturday and Sunday).
  • Recent and upcoming editions (2025–2026) are scheduled across one weekend in early August at Hollywood Park next to SoFi Stadium in Inglewood, CA.

Daily schedule and hours

  • Current info for 2026 lists the event days as Saturday, August 1, and Sunday, August 2, both days starting at 2 PM and ending at 10 PM.
  • That means each day is about 8 hours long, for a total of roughly 16 hours of music across the weekend.

A bit of background

  • HARD Summer has been running annually since 2008 as a major Southern California electronic and hip-hop festival.
  • Formats have varied slightly over the years (some years mentioned 3-day ticket language in FAQs), but in its current LA/Hollywood Park era it is promoted and sold as a two-day festival with 2-day GA, GA+, and VIP passes.

In short: if you’re asking “how long is HARD Summer,” plan for a two-day weekend festival, with music from mid-afternoon to about 10 PM each day.
